Program Description

ThinWallRes N My Mz allows to determine the resistant capacity of open and closed thin-walled sections subjected to axial and biaxial bending. The objective is to determine the tensions and resistant capacity of open and closed thin-walled sections.

Instructions

The geometry of the section is defined, the type of material and the combination of axial and biaxial bending, elastic stresses Class 3 and plasticization factor sections Class 1 and 2 are determined. The Axial biaxial bending interaction diagram is also represented if desired.

Conclusions

The following tool facilitates elastic and plastic design of sections in class 1, 2 plastic behavior or 3 elastic behavior subjected to axial and biaxial bending.
